Description of the problem | Debtors re: tk holdings inc., et al., chapter 11 case no. 17-11375 (bls) i have been receiving statements via mail on how there is a recall on my air bag (passenger side) so i called a local ford dealership to replace. They however, said the part was on back order and that they would contact me once they received them. It's now been another 5-6 months and i received another form on the recall. I used the website on the form www. Airbagrecall. Com and it had me enter vin # and then a bunch of local ford dealers showed up, including the one i already contacted. I called again and the lady apologized and said it is in a big bancrupcy dispute and once they receive them then they can fix them all. ??? If this is so deadly why is it taking this long???? |
